Question
Gagan and Magan have their monthly incomes in the ratio
of 9:7 while their monthly expenditures are in the ratio of 6:5, if they have saved Rs. 15000 and 12000 months respectively, then the difference in their monthly income is?Solution
Let the monthly income of Gagan and Magan be 9x and 7x respectively. According to the question, (9x-15000)/(7x-12000) = 6/5 45x-75000 = 42x-72000 3x = 3000 x = 1000 Difference in Monthly Income = (9x-7x) = 2×1000 = Rs.2000 Â
